One of Brookmans Park Golf Club's major competitions of the year attracted big numbers to the fairways and greens.
Over 70 golfers competed in the 36-hole President’s Trophy with the fine weather in the morning giving way to showers in the afternoon.
It didn't dampen the competitive spirit of the golfers and with the course in excellent condition, there were plenty of impressive scores posted.
In the end there was only two shots separating the top three. Benjamin Spaul and Ian Calnan secured second and third place thanks to a superb total score of five-under-par for the two rounds.
Spaul took second on countback but they were unable to defeat Andrew Craig whose seven-under made him the clear winner.
Daniel Hobbs was the winner of the junior prize.
The prize-winning ceremony saw all receive their rewards from club president Jim Cameron with Craig being warmly congratulated by all club members as he received the trophy.
